Baker Makers

Written and Illustrated by Kim Smith

Naveen thinks that because he watches a lot of baking shows that he is a master baker. The class at Baker’s Maker’s Lab get an assignment from the teacher. They will all bake a cake using the simple recipe that the teacher gives them. He is going to make the best cake of all. After all, he watches a lot of baking shows. He soon finds out that thinking he is a master baker is different than being a master baker. The cake does not turn out as planned. The next day he decides it might be a good idea to stick to the recipe. This cake turns out better but crumbles when he tries to carve it. Instead of giving up he makes unicorn cake pops and has the best dessert of the day. I have a lot of students that love cookbooks. I think they will really like this one.

Reviewed by Christie Haslam, Librarian, Gearld Wright Elementary
